HIPINE (02583) has announced its interim results for the six months ending June 30, 2026, revealing revenue of RMB 333 million, a 15.9% increase year-on-year. The company's profit for the period reached RMB 99.084 million, representing a substantial 75.3% growth compared to the same period last year, with basic earnings per share of RMB 1.69.
During the reporting period, the group showcased its premium "Intangible Cultural Heritage Twelve Shichen" collection at the China Arts and Crafts Museum (China Intangible Cultural Heritage Museum). This product line integrates multiple national-level intangible cultural heritage techniques into precious metal timepieces, elevating the value proposition of its offerings. The strategic move transforms wristwatches from mere luxury accessories into wearable cultural artifacts and symbols, significantly enhancing their market positioning.
Looking ahead, the company plans to strengthen collaboration with national-level master craftsmen and intangible cultural heritage inheritors by establishing joint workshops. HIPINE aims to build an integrated ecosystem platform combining culture, industry, and technology, driving innovative development of Eastern intangible cultural heritage within the contemporary watchmaking sector.
As of June 30, 2026, the group has established a comprehensive intellectual property framework spanning technological innovation, product design, software development, and brand operations. The portfolio comprises 34 invention patents, 65 utility model patents, 132 design patents, 10 software copyrights, 13 artistic work copyrights, and 222 trademarks. This robust IP matrix provides solid foundational support for the group's long-term, high-quality growth while maintaining its technological leadership and product differentiation advantages.
